Transaction e57c33f2770e70fd93c17534b20fd4ccbe76474faaee327aca74c406d62adb6b
1 Input
1 Output
-
e57c33f2770e70fd93c17534b20fd4ccbe76474faaee327aca74c406d62adb6b:0
- value
- 3783935
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6cafe11479ba51c73a3d4b4409731fcd7bb4d823 OP_EQUAL
- address
- 3BbhbZeqjadnbfhfzgDbW1KhU9AjaUdtza